
North Korea Stages Rare Political Gathering
DPRK holds most important political event in decades; Venezuela crisis; Nigeria death sentence
North Korea is holding the first Congress of the ruling Workers party since 1980. It's being seen as an effort by the leader Kim Jong-un to cement his status and chart a vision for the future. And they've even invited Western journalists to visit the capital Pyongyang! Our correspondent Steve Evans reports live from there.
There is a political crisis in a South American nation... But this time we are not talking about Brazil - it's Venezuela. The country faces economic difficulties and there have been attempts to remove President Maduro through political means.
